Coinbase stores more digital currency than any company in the world, making us a tier 1 target on the internet. Given breaches are the number one cause of death amongst digital currency companies, security is core to our mission and has been a key competitive differentiator for us as we scale. As a Security Engineer, you will be responsible for building the security controls protecting Coinbase. You will develop and foster partnerships with key business groups to ensure that we're delivering the right tools and services to the right people at the right time.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Develop innovative solutions by using the latest in security technology and applied cryptography.
  • Design, deploy, and operate security-critical architectures and services.
  • Identify opportunities and debug difficult technical problems to make systems more secure, performant, and efficient.
  • Write high quality, well-tested, and secure code to meet the needs of your customers.
  • Partner with engineers and product teams to drive security-critical projects into a tangible roadmap.
  • Coach and mentor engineers; help calibrate and develop the Security Engineering team.

What we look for in you:

  • At least 7+ years software engineering experience in industry
  • Passionate about improving and solving for complex security problems. 
  • Experience with distributed systems and large scale engineering challenges.
  • Proficient in a modern high level language Python, Ruby, or Go and familiar with gRPC + Protobuf.
  • Comfortable leading cross-functional initiatives, and collaborating with product managers, UX designers, and engineering teams.

Nice to haves:

  • Deep experience in Cryptography and/or Authentication/Authorization systems
  • Experience in securing large Rails, NodeJS, and Golang codebases.
  • Experience in securing Digital Assets.
  • Experience with event-driven architecture.
  • Experience with public cloud providers.
